hi, it's labtech again. i am going for my last chemo next wk but i met a woman who had stage 2 breast and they did her surgery first? i have stage 1 and they did my chemo first, this will be 19 or 20 treatments for me. I am worried they have overdone it with the chemo my tumors were between 1 and 2" in size. i will have radiation and a hormone pill after all this as well. has anyone had the chemo first and so much for such small tumors? i know every doc does things different but i've been so sick and just don't come back for a long time with the adriamycin and cytoxin this time. they also give the Naulasta to bring the white cells up which im not having next wk. thanks again \

    Just a thought...
    I'm not sure, but you said 1 and 2" (inches)? That is bigger than 1 or 2cm (centimeters). Some doctors will shrink the tumor first if you are having lumpectomy done to spare more of the breast. This is done to alot of smaller chested women (like me!)that have larger tumors as well. This will spare alot of breast tissue. Did you have a lumpectomy? :) Pammy
